KG Mobility—the South Korean auto brand formerly known as SsangYong—formally enters the Philippine market under the exclusive distributorship of The Covenant Car Company, Inc. (TCCCI).

Retail sales are officially commencing this month, while the official brand launch will take place in the first quarter of 2024.

Here is the brand’s initial five-model product lineup:

  • Tivoli
  • Tivoli Grand
  • Torres
  • Rexton
  • Musso Grand

All vehicles come with a five-year/100,000km vehicle warranty and 24/7 emergency roadside assistance via KG Mobility Philippines’ customer support hotline. 

KG Mobility Philippines’ nationwide dealership network is expected to rise to 12 independent dealer-partners by the end of 2024.

Throughout the rest of 2023, KG Mobility Philippines plans to boost its presence in the local auto market by organizing pop-up concept road shows in key business and lifestyle hubs in NCR. In 2024, there are plans to expand these pop-up concepts to cover a broader area to broaden the brand’s reach.
